Salary

A Vice President of technology may earn an average of $67 per hour, or $140,000 in a year. According to reports, the job opportunities for this role will be 46,800 by 2028. 

Qualifications

If you want to be a vice president of technology, you should know the amount of education you should have.

Reports say that 48.5% of VP has a bachelor’s degree. Also, 31.7% of them have master’s degrees. Others include associate degrees and doctoral degrees.

If you only have a high school degree, you can still be a VP if you have a high GED score.

Moreover, your major must be related to the job. So, hiring will be easier for you.

Relevant experience is also recommended. The earlier you go to technology industries, the higher your chance of getting hired is. 

Most of the vice presidents of technology have a past career of being a consultant or assistant VP.
